瀏覽代碼

Merge branch 'hotfix/v1.0.4.2' of https://jygit.jydev.jianyu360.cn/CRM/application into hotfix/v1.0.4.2

wangchuanjin 1 年之前
父節點
當前提交
1bbe7c9e02
共有 1 個文件被更改,包括 12 次插入2 次删除
  1. 12 2
      api/internal/service/owner.go

+ 12 - 2
api/internal/service/owner.go

@@ -1109,6 +1109,9 @@ func (t *OwnerService) CandidateChannel() ([]*ResultData, int, int, int, int) {
 						RecentTime:  zbtime,
 						NearlyYears: near,
 					}
+					if tmp.BuyerId == "" {
+						continue
+					}
 					a1++
 					returnData = append(returnData, &tmp)
 				}
@@ -1125,6 +1128,9 @@ func (t *OwnerService) CandidateChannel() ([]*ResultData, int, int, int, int) {
 						NearlyYears: near,
 						BuyerId:     common.ObjToString(m["nameId"]),
 					}
+					if tmp.BuyerId == "" {
+						continue
+					}
 					a2++
 					returnData = append(returnData, &tmp)
 				}
@@ -1142,6 +1148,9 @@ func (t *OwnerService) CandidateChannel() ([]*ResultData, int, int, int, int) {
 						Relationship: "业主的关系人",
 						BuyerId:      common.ObjToString(m["b_id"]),
 					}
+					if tmp.BuyerId == "" {
+						continue
+					}
 					a3++
 					returnData = append(returnData, &tmp)
 				}
@@ -1158,6 +1167,9 @@ func (t *OwnerService) CandidateChannel() ([]*ResultData, int, int, int, int) {
 						Relationship: common.ObjToString(m["relationship"]),
 						BuyerId:      common.ObjToString(m["b_id"]),
 					}
+					if tmp.BuyerId == "" {
+						continue
+					}
 					a4++
 					returnData = append(returnData, &tmp)
 				}
@@ -1183,8 +1195,6 @@ func (t *OwnerService) CandidateChannel() ([]*ResultData, int, int, int, int) {
 			returnData[k] = value
 			if t.Type != "" && t.Type != value.SourceType {
 				continue
-			} else if value.BuyerId == "" {
-				continue
 			}
 			result = append(result, value)
 		}